From the CyberGraphX homepage: "Here is a picture of CyberGraphX V4.3 (not out yet) driving 2 17" Monitors. On the left is a Voodoo4 based card gfx with Workbench running Visionary with TV/Video in the background. A quick peek at RadioX. Screen #2 is on a ViRGE based card and has AmIRC and AmigaAMP running, with the same TV/Video in the background. Both screens are 1024x768x16bit and watching 'The Arrival'."

In reply to Comment 14 (Mart):
Well, the G-Rex is a project developed by DCE using Phase 5's work.
Eyetech wanted to release a lowend version of Escena's Predator so
they rebranded the G-Rex. The Predator (AmigaONE now) has nothing to
do with the G-rex. The G-Rex drivers are compatible with all the
G-Rexes and the Pegasos.
